Janesville sits in Rock County in southern Wisconsin, where the terrain rolls gently off the edge of the Driftless-adjacent landscape — enough elevation change to give a golf course real shape, but without the dramatic bluffs you'd find further northwest. The area has a solid blue-collar golf culture, the kind of city where public and semi-private courses do steady, unpretentious work for serious everyday players.
Glen Erin reads as that sort of course — a full 18-hole layout at par 71, which typically signals either a pair of short par 4s or a single par 3 converted from a longer hole, giving the card a slightly unorthodox rhythm compared to a standard par 72. That one-shot difference can make the scoring feel tighter and put a premium on clean ball-striking over pure power.
Southern Wisconsin golf runs from roughly April through October, with spring and fall rounds offering some of the most rewarding conditions in the region — cool mornings, firm turf, and the kind of light that makes even a familiar track feel worth replaying.
| Tee | Yards | Rating | Slope | Par |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Orange · men | 6,806 | 72.4 | 126 | 71 |
| White · men | 6,342 | 70.3 | 121 | 71 |
| White · women | 6,342 | 75.9 | 131 | 71 |
| Green · men | 5,786 | 67.7 | 116 | 71 |
| Green · women | 5,786 | 72.7 | 124 | 71 |
